Private ADHD Diagnosis in Edinburgh: Understanding Your Options

Attention Deficit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that affects both kids and adults. With increasing awareness, numerous people are looking for assessments and assistance for ADHD. In Edinburgh, private ADHD diagnosis services have actually become increasingly popular, offering an option to NHS paths that can often be lengthy and cumbersome. This article will explore the private ADHD diagnosis procedure in Edinburgh, highlighting essential aspects to consider, as well as answering frequently asked concerns and providing important insights.

The Importance of ADHD Diagnosis

An appropriate diagnosis is crucial for individuals experiencing signs related to ADHD, which might include:

  • Difficulty in concentrating or remaining concentrated
  • Impulsivity
  • Hyperactivity
  • Disorganization
  • Emotional dysregulation

Acknowledging these symptoms and getting a diagnosis can lead the way for reliable treatment and management methods. Without a diagnosis, people might battle with performance, relationships, and self-confidence.

Private vs. Public Diagnosis

Distinctions Between Private and NHS Diagnosis

AspectPrivate ADHD DiagnosisNHS ADHD Diagnosis
Waiting TimeUsually much shorterCan take a number of months to over a year
CostVaries, generally greaterFree of charge, moneyed by the NHS
Access to SpecialistsFrequently have direct access to professionalsMay experience a more generalized method
Follow-Up SupportGenerally more tailoredVaries, typically restricted
Versatility of AppointmentsMore versatile scheduling alternativesLimited accessibility

Process of Private ADHD Diagnosis in Edinburgh

  1. Initial Consultation:

    • The very first step normally includes an initial assessment. Throughout this session, the clinician will talk about the person's history, signs, and issues. A thorough understanding of the individual's background is important for an accurate diagnosis.
  2. Psychological Assessment:

    • Following the consultation, a series of mental assessments may occur. This can include standardized surveys, interviews, and behavioral assessments developed to evaluate symptoms in information.
  3. Observation and Feedback:

    • Some private centers might ask for feedback from member of the family or loved ones, as this provides extra context to the assessment process.
  4. Diagnosis and Recommendations:

    • After extensive evaluations, the clinician will evaluate the findings and determine if the individual satisfies the requirements for ADHD. If identified, the expert will advise treatment alternatives, which might include medication, therapy, or lifestyle modifications.
  5. Follow-Up Care:

    • Importantly, follow-up care post-diagnosis is important for keeping an eye on progress and customizing treatment as necessary. Some private specialists provide ongoing support and tracking.

Typical Treatment Options

  • Medications:

    • Stimulant medications (such as methylphenidate and amphetamines) and non-stimulant medications (like atomoxetine) can be recommended and monitored.
  •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T):

    • Therapists may utilize CBT methods to help individuals establish coping methods and improve organizational skills.
  • Coaching and Support Groups:

    • Some may take advantage of training or going to assistance groups where they can share experiences and gain from others.

Expenses of Private Diagnosis in Edinburgh

The cost of a private ADHD diagnosis varies extensively depending upon the provider. Typically, people might expect to pay between ₤ 400 and ₤ 800 for a comprehensive assessment, consisting of assessment, screening, and follow-up assistance.

ServiceCost Range
Preliminary Consultation₤ 150 - ₤ 250
Full Diagnostic Assessment₤ 400 - ₤ 800
Follow-Up Consultation₤ 100 - ₤ 200 per session

FAQ about Private ADHD Diagnosis in Edinburgh

Q1: How long does the whole private ADHD diagnosis procedure generally take?A1: The procedure can
usually take anywhere from 2 to 6 weeks, depending on the schedule of visits and the complexity of the assessment. Q2: Can adults be diagnosed with ADHD?A2: Yes, adults

can be diagnosed with ADHD.
Many individuals are identified later in life, often when they look for assistance for associated issues such as anxiety or anxiety. Q3: Will I receive a formal report after the

assessment?A3: Yes, most private centers will supply a comprehensive report outlining the assessment findings, diagnosis, and suggested treatment alternatives. Q4: Is it needed to see a psychiatrist for a diagnosis?A4: While psychiatrists

are certified to diagnose ADHD, medical psychologists and other qualified professionals can likewise carry out assessments and make diagnoses. Q5: What if I do not agree with the diagnosis?A5: It is your right to seek a 2nd viewpoint. Numerous clinics will support you in this procedureif you have concerns about the diagnosis.
